A Cross-site scripting (XSS) flaw was found in ArgoCD. This flaw allows a malicious actor to trigger a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ability by storing a link point to a javascript code in ArgoCD UI. A successful attack depends on a user clicking the malicious link and triggering the function available in the UI without the user’s knowledge. The actions done by the malicious code will run with the same victim’s level of access, including administrative privileges, if the victim has this level of permission.
